Chris Parnell, is an actor and voice over actor who you might recognize as Jerry in Rick & Morty, Cyril in Archer, Dr Leo Spaceman in 30 Rock, Fred Shay in Suburgatory and his many performances on Saturday Night Live. Chris has also voiced, "Mr. Peabody" on The Mr. Peabody & Sherman Show, “Snoot” on The Dawn of the Croods, “Migs” on Elena of Avalor, various characters on Nature Cat and Wordgirl. He has also voiced various characters in American Dad, The Simpsons & Family Guy and has made appearances on Inside Amy Schumer, Brooklyn Nine-Nine, The Goldbergs, Murphy Brown, friends, Seinfeld, Curb Your Enthusiasm, Wil & Grace, Friends, Another Period and The Spoils Before Dying. His previous film work includes Life of the Party, Battle of the Sexes, Sisters, Anchorman, The Five Year Engagement, 21 Jump Street, Walk Hard: The Dewey Cox Story and Hot Rod. He's also been in Grown-ish, ABC's Black-ish spin-off as “Dean Parker” and “Wayne” in Happy Together. Welcome to our very own pilot episode where we discuss two popular animated comedies - The Simpsons & Family Guy. The Simpsons pilot, "The Simpsons Christmas Special," follows the Simpsons family as they prepare for the holidays. The family is met with some financial hardships resulting in difficult decisions to be made, but fortunately the story comes with a heartwarming conclusion. The Family Guy pilot, "Death Has a Shadow," introduces us to the Griffin family with father, Peter, as he loses his job which leads to him deceiving his wife. We've reached a very important moment in Simpsons history: The premiere of Family Guy. The controversial series has been airing next to The Simpsons on-and-off for the last 20 years starting on Super Bowl Sunday in 1999. And so we take a little pause on our chronological breakdown to explore the creation of Family Guy, how the first episode debuted in such a major spot, and how the pilot episode looks with the eyes of 2019.
